The Women's Science Forum is a series of monthly meetings for high school girls who are already interested in science and are contemplating a college degree and a future career in the physical sciences. We are not trying to "sell" science; the participants are already interested in and have shown some aptitude for science in their high school classes. Instead we endeavor to provide information and perspectives which may prevent these potential female scientists from leaving the field prematurely. I shall discuss our methods, successes and failures, and plans for the future. The program is funded by NASA's IDEA grant program.
